Output df3513d3001e296cc1cb7de20a427a3dafc0c25d5f10955d30c72cba26ed3b39:67

value
14571
script pubkey
OP_0 OP_PUSHBYTES_20 fd81f80512b69466be749d4f0c8fd6cc69c53a61
address
bc1qlkqlspgjk62xd0n5n48ser7ke35u2wnpe088fm
transaction
df3513d3001e296cc1cb7de20a427a3dafc0c25d5f10955d30c72cba26ed3b39
confirmations
46131
spent
true